原文:C# Windows异步I/O操作

简介 关于Windows的异步I O操作,只要解决的是同步I O操作的线程利用率问题,通过异步I O Api来提升线程的利用率,提升系统的吞吐能力,将各种I O操作交给线程池然后交由硬件设备执行,期间完全不占用线程和CPU资源. 同步I O存在的问题 当编写同步I O操作时,在硬件设备执行I O操作的期间,当前线程会等待硬件设备完成执行,所以这个时候主线程处于休眠状态 Windows控制 ,为了 ...

2019-03-28 00:09 0 640 推荐指数:

查看详情

C#C#线程_I/O限制的异步操作

目录结构: contents structure [+] 为什么需要异步IO操作 C#异步函数 async和await的使用 async和Task的区别 异步函数的状态机 异步函数 ...

Fri Nov 09 08:51:00 CST 2018 0 1181
C#路径/文件/目录/I/O常见操作汇总

文件操作是程序中非常基础和重要的内容,而路径、文件、目录以及I/O都是在进行文件操作时的常见主题,这里想把这些常见的问题作个总结,对于每个问题,尽量提供一些解决方案,即使没有你想要的答案,也希望能提供给你一点有益的思路,如果你有好的建议,恳请能够留言,使这些内容更加完善。 主要内容:一、路径的相关 ...

Sun May 15 05:37:00 CST 2016 0 10900
C#对文件I/O的一些基本操作

System.IO命名空间包含允许在数据流和文件上进行同步,异步及写入的类型,下面是关于c#文件的I/O基本操作讲解,需要的朋友可以参考下 文件是一些永久存储及具有特定顺序的字节组成的一个有序的,具有名称的集合。与文件有关的概念是目录路径和磁盘存储等。流提供了一种向后备存储写入字节和从后备存储 ...

Sun Apr 15 15:26:00 CST 2018 0 1256
C#路径/文件/目录/I/O常见操作汇总(一)

文件操作是程序中非常基础和重要的内容,而路径、文件、目录以及I/O都是在进行文件操作时的常见主题,这里想把这些常见的问题作个总结,对于每个问题, 尽量提供一些解决方案,即使没有你想要的答案,也希望能提供给你一点有益的思路,如果你有好的建议,恳请能够留言,使这些内容更加完善。 主要内容:一、路径 ...

Fri Jun 15 19:31:00 CST 2012 0 4232
C#路径/文件/目录/I/O常见操作汇总

一、路径的相关操作, 如判断路径是否合法,路径类型,路径的特定部分,合并路径,系统文件夹路径等内容; 二、相关通用文件对话框,这些对话框可以帮助我们操作文件系统中的文件和目录; 三、文件、目录、驱动器的操作,如获取它们的基本信息,获取和设置文件和目录的属性,文件的版本信息, 搜索文件和目录 ...

Sun Jan 01 21:23:00 CST 2012 1 3073
MySQL -- 异步I/O

,在windows平台上innodb只使用异步I/O。 在同步I/O情况下,查询线程将I/O请求放入 ...

Mon Oct 09 17:54:00 CST 2017 0 1343
python 异步 I/O

如果你想了解异步编程,那么必然会涉及出许多相关概念。 堵塞/非堵塞 同步/异步 多进程/多线程/协程 为什么我要学习这个话,因为我想搞懂异步框架和异步接口的调用。所以,我的学习路线是这样的: 1.python异步编程 2.python Web异步框架(tornado ...

Thu Apr 23 06:31:00 CST 2020 2 4599
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M